Supply Teacher Opportunities in Sevenoaks
Term Time Teachers is proud to work exclusively with Sevenoaks Partnership Trust, encompassing 32 esteemed primary schools across the Sevenoaks area. We are seeking dedicated supply teachers for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S), Key Stage 1 (KS1), and Key Stage 2 (KS2).
What We Offer:
- Flexible part-time or full-time positions to suit your schedule
- No planning required, allowing you to focus on teaching
- Opportunities across a variety of schools, enriching your experience
- Competitive daily rates and supportive team
Requirements:
-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)
- Experience in EYFS, KS1, or KS2
- Passion for teaching and a commitment to student development
- Strong classroom management skills
